Transaction 6fea5990f149c6135530fb678cb606c3e9d9f589581f377c79b7432aaa3a78dc
1 Input
2 Outputs
- 6fea5990f149c6135530fb678cb606c3e9d9f589581f377c79b7432aaa3a78dc:0
- 6fea5990f149c6135530fb678cb606c3e9d9f589581f377c79b7432aaa3a78dc:1
value 5403588
address 1HFE4138PSod5vDupXRXtYKExNm2AAhkje
value 15000000
address 3QUFWUFdJsBLDipjLngVkPhKZC6WVj156m